Overview

Highways Design Manager - Principal / Associate Engineer role at Mott MacDonald. Location opportunities across the UK (see locations). The role focuses on senior leadership for major road projects with emphasis on Design and Build (D&B) schemes, client engagement, and bid activity to support growth targets while delivering client and societal outcomes.

Key Responsibilities

* Develop trusted relationships with key contractor partners and their customers (e.g., National Highways, Local Authorities).
* Lead acquisition and delivery of profitable projects in line with agreed strategies.
* Support the Project Director and Project Managers through leadership and governance.
* Deliver to budget, programme and quality in all cases.
* Foster a collaborative contractor-led culture across project teams, supply chain, and partners.
* Enhance client satisfaction and undertake project reviews to foster learning and continuous improvement.
* Contribute to major project bids, ensuring a viable commercial strategy and meeting customer needs.
* Collaborate with Account Leads and Client Directors to position for and capture major bid opportunities in the roads market.
* Maintain technical capability with references to Design Manual for Roads and Bridges (DMRB) and MCHW.
* Coach and mentor Early Career Professionals.


Candidate specification

* Seasoned highways professional with a successful track record delivering major highway projects in a D&B environment.
* Strong design and construction techniques knowledge; awareness of Health & Safety legislation applied to highways design and construction.
* Experience with project contractual, financial, and programme management and fostering collaborative cross-disciplinary teams.
* Ability to communicate targets and priorities to staff, clients, and partners across various media.
* Ability to operate effectively in demanding D&B environments and resolve complex on-site design/construction issues while managing client expectations.
* Capacity to meet tight schedules and targets; ability to coach and develop team members; flexibility to travel to client sites or other offices as required.


Desirable Qualifications/Experience

* Degree in Civil Engineering or related subject
* Chartered with ICE or CIHT (or equivalent)
* Experience delivering cost-effective and innovative major highways projects at a level expected of a Project Director, Manager, or Design/Technical Lead
* Experience of D&B projects for National Highways
* Experience overseeing large project teams
* Strong organizational skills and ability to manage inputs from multiple disciplines
* Ability to develop strong professional relationships with clients and partners
* Significant experience applying road design standards (DMRB) and specifications (MCHW)
